#33899: migrations.RemoveField causes OperationalError "no such column" upon
migration

Comment (by cessor):

 Replying to [comment:2 Mariusz Felisiak]:

 > I'm really puzzled. I cannot reproduce this issue manually, but `make
 red` crashes.

 Thank you for giving this a try. I investigated this some further and
 realized that my manual description is not precise enough to reproduce the
 error. The example I attached uses a SlugField, but the error does not
 occur with other field types, such as CharFields. I noticed that
 SlugFields set `db_index=True` by default (See Link 1), and could
 reproduce the bug with other fields when setting `db_index=True`. I will
 change the bug description accordingly.
